The area of the floor of a cubical room is 49
[tex] {m}^{2} [/tex]
Find the area of 4 walls

Step-by-step explanation:

Since its a cube, Area of Floor = Area of Wall (Area of Square)

Area of 1 wall =

[tex]49 {m}^{2} [/tex]

Area of 4 walls =

[tex]49 \times 4 \\ = 196 {m}^{2} [/tex]

A cubical is a 3D square where all the sides are the same length.

The area of the floor is 49 square metered.

Since all sides are equal the area of the walls would also be 49 square meters each.

The area of the 4 walls would be 49 x 4 = 196 square meters.
